Camera Craft

2908 Debra Dr 27607-3126 Raleigh North Carolina USA
  • Profile: Camera Craft is a Computer programming, data processing, and other computer related company located at Raleigh, North Carolina USA, address is 2908 Debra Dr, Raleigh 27607-3126 NC, postcode is 27607-3126
Please share as much information as you can about Camera Craft so other users can benefit from your comment.